The core of our approach lies in customizable formulations that target specific performance attributes essential for sports gear. Whether the priority is shock absorption for protective padding, tear resistance for durable bags, or a secure grip for handles, our technical expertise allows us to fine-tune the compound. This is achieved by balancing the resin matrix with specialized additives like impact modifiers, plasticizers, and stabilizers. For instance, a high-performance gymnastic mat requires a different balance of cushioning and tensile strength than a flexible hinge on sports equipment, and our formulation process is designed to meet these precise needs.

Achieving long-term service life is a fundamental design goal. Sports equipment is subject to UV exposure, temperature swings, humidity, and repetitive mechanical forces. Our formulations incorporate advanced UV stabilizers and anti-oxidants that protect against degradation from sunlight and ozone, preventing the brittleness and color fading that shorten product life. Furthermore, we use high-quality, low-migration additives that ensure the material’s properties—such as flexibility and toughness—remain consistent over years of use, preventing the “sticky-then-brittle” failure common in lower-quality plastics. This commitment to enduring performance ensures that accessories maintain their safety, comfort, and functionality season after season.

Key Performance & Formulation Guide

The table below outlines how targeted formulations achieve specific performance advantages critical for sports equipment accessories.

Performance Attribute Key Requirements Formulation Focus
High Impact Resistance & Toughness Withstands drops, collisions, and impacts without cracking. Incorporate impact modifiers like MBS or CPE. Optimize the filler and plasticizer system for energy absorption.
Tailored Flexibility & Comfort Provides the right balance of softness and structural support for grips, padding, or flexible joints. Precisely select plasticizer type and loading (e.g., DOTP for low temp flexibility). Use polymeric plasticizers for permanent softness.
Superior Abrasion & Tear Strength Resists wear from friction and handling, extending the accessory’s usable life. Utilize reinforcing fillers and specific resin grades. Ensure excellent polymer fusion during processing.
Weather & UV Resistance Maintains performance and appearance outdoors; resists cracking, fading, and stiffening. Integrate a robust package of UV absorbers, light stabilizers (HALS), and antioxidants.
Long-Term Property Retention Prevents hardening, stickiness, or loss of clamping force over time. Utilize low-volatility, polymeric plasticizers and high-efficiency stabilizers to minimize additive migration and degradation.
